At Stobhillgate First School, we have a school uniform which all children are expected to wear. We believe that our uniform promotes a sense of pride in the school and helps to create a sense of community and belonging.
Our school uniform consists of the following:
- A white polo shirt, grey trousers/skirt/pinafore and a school jumper/cardigan. Blue gingham dresses and grey shorts can also be worn in the summer months.
- Children must wear plain black shoes/trainers and socks to school. Sandals with socks can be worn in the summer months.
- PE kit comprises navy joggers and a navy hoodie in the winter months and plain navy blue shorts and a plain white t-shirt in the summer months.
- Your child can wear a non-branded cardigan or jumper; however, it should be of the same colour and material as the branded school garments.
- Children should not wear any form of jewellery other than a watch. No earrings should be worn.
- Children should not wear any form of hair colouring/dye unless given permission by school staff as part of a charity/celebration event.
- Long hair should be tied back for health and safety reasons and to help avoid the spread of head lice.
Pupils are discouraged from attending school with ‘outrageous/extreme’ hairstyles and accessories.
